Committee approves $906,309.10 OPEB payment to MERS under Policy 314

The Chippewa County Finance, Claims and Accounts Committee voted Oct. 14 to send $906,309.10 from the county’s DTRF to the Municipal Employees’ Retirement System (MERS) to help reduce the county’s unfunded liability.
Committee materials referenced Policy 314 on OPEB health care retirement annual funding and noted that this year's contribution equals 90% of the DTRF amount under the policy. The minutes state the county’s unfunded liability totaled $19,020,732 as of Dec. 31, 2024. Commissioner Damon Lieurance moved approval of the payment and Commissioner Justin Knepper seconded; the motion carried by voice vote.
Minutes do not include further actuarial detail or the projected long‑term impact of the payment; implementation will be handled through Finance and MERS processes.
